Is macOS Sonoma Worth it on a 2015 8GB MacBook Pro?

Finding the Best OS for 8GB Intel Macs

For a 2015 MacBook Pro with 8GB of RAM, macOS Sonoma can feel a bit heavy due to the increased RAM usage of the new 'Widgets' and 'Wallpaper' features.

Your Best Options:

  1. Ventura (Recommended): Ventura is currently the 'sweet spot'. It's much lighter than Sonoma but still supports almost all modern apps. It will run smoother on your 8GB/128GB spec.
  2. Sonoma (Optional): Only install Sonoma if you absolutely need a specific feature. Be prepared for more frequent 'spinning beachballs' as the system swaps RAM to your small 128GB SSD.
  3. Thermal Tip: If Windows 10 made it work hard, macOS Sonoma will too. Use Macs Fan Control to keep it cool.
